Today, we’re looking at the Blue Ridge Koi Fish Food, a 5lb bag of premium koi and goldfish food designed to help your fish thrive. Whether you’re a seasoned pond keeper or a beginner, this food promises to meet the nutritional needs of all life stages, with a focus on growth and health. Let’s see how it stacks up.

This product is a floating pellet formulated for koi and goldfish, with a seafood flavor that mimics their natural diet. It’s designed to support healthy growth and overall wellness, with a balanced mix of nutrients tailored for pond fish. Each pellet is small, making it easy for fish of all sizes to eat, and it’s packaged in a convenient 5lb bag—ideal for those with larger ponds or multiple fish.

In my own testing, I found the Blue Ridge Koi Fish Food to be very effective in promoting healthy growth. The pellets float well on the surface, making them easy for fish to find and eat. I observed that even the smaller koi seemed to take to it right away. Over several weeks, I noticed some positive changes in the fish—especially in their coloration, which became more vibrant. However, I did find that it took a bit longer for the larger koi to get accustomed to the size of the pellets. While it didn’t cause any issues, it’s worth noting for those with bigger fish.

Now, let’s break down the pros and cons. On the plus side, this food contains a solid mix of essential nutrients that are great for supporting growth and overall health. The pellets float on the surface, so they’re easy to feed, and the seafood flavor seems to be a hit with the fish. The price is reasonable for the quality and quantity provided. On the downside, the size of the pellets may not be ideal for larger koi right out of the bag. You may need to break them up if you have bigger fish. Additionally, the smell of the food can be a bit strong when feeding, so be mindful if you’re sensitive to odors.

The build quality of the food is on par with other high-quality koi foods. The pellets are well-made and hold together during feeding, meaning they won’t break apart too easily and cause waste in the pond. As for longevity, it holds up well in my testing, but I haven’t yet had it in use long enough to speak on long-term performance in terms of fish health beyond a few months.
